12. CLEANING

CAUTION: Make sure machine is turned off and cooled down. Never use scouring agents. Never immerse the machine in any liquid. Never clean machine under running water. Dishwasher safe (upper rack): GoldTone Filter and Filter Insert.

Special Cleaning Tips:

12a. GoldTone Filter: Clean after brewing. Do not let used coffee sit for hours in the filter. Coffee oils will clog the mesh, causing the coffee to overflow the next time you brew coffee. 12b. Filter Insert /Drip Stop: Clean the Filter Insert and the drip stop under running water. Test that the drip stop closes completely under running water (Fig 5).

12c. Bean Container: When the bean container is empty, use a dry cloth to wipe off any oil deposits. Never pour any liquid into the bean container. Never try to disassemble the bean container. 12d. The Feeder Channel: Periodically check the feeder channel for oil and coffee build-up. As long as you can see coffee flowing freely through the feeder channel window there is no need to open the cover. The feeder channel should be cleaned in any of the following situations:

moisture or heavy oil build-up has caused the ground coffee to block the feeder channel, or

you do not plan on using the grinder for more than a week. For cleaning, please follow this sequence:

Make sure the GoldTone filter is inserted in the Filter Insert.

With a pointed tip push the small pin in the window down and slide the plastic cover forward (fig. 6 & 7).

Wipe the inside clean with a dry cloth.

Replace the feeder channel cover.

13. Decalcifying

When the brewing process slows down, it is time to decalcify your CoffeeTEAM. If you use your CoffeeTEAM daily we recommend to descale at least twice a year. If you use hard water, it might be necessary to descale more often.

Important:

Before decalcifying, remove the Goldtone Filter and Charcoal Filter.

13a. Decalcifying with DURGOL

Capresso recommends DURGOL for drip coffee makers. Durgol removes any calcium deposit up to 20 times faster than vinegar. Durgol is available through www.frieling.com.

1.Remove GoldTone Filter and Charcoal Filter.

2.Fill water container with 18 oz. of cold water and add 6 oz. Durgol.

3.Important: Make sure the Filter Insert is in place and the carafe is empty.

4.Place the carafe with the lid closed into the machine.

5.The BREW light is illuminated. Push the ON/OFF button.

6.When the solution has run through, remove the carafe, empty and rinse thoroughly.

Important: let the machine cool down for 5 minutes.

7.Fill 20 oz. of fresh cold water into the water tank and brew through the machine.

13b. Using other Decalcifying Agents

All decalcifying agents are acidic and must be handled carefully. Check the information on the packaging before using. Only use decalcifying agents suitable for drip coffee makers and follow the instructions which come with the agent.

When the solution has run through, remove the carafe, empty and rinse thoroughly.
